There are good players in the state of Tennessee, but many of the top recruits are signing with other programs. Case in point, Amari Rodgers and Tee Higgins of Clemson were in UT’s backyard and the Vols missed out on both. One of the top OL in the country coming out of high school in Knoxville, Cade Mayes, signed with Georgia. On a side note, his father was an All SEC player in the 90’s for UT. Another factor that has contributed to the Vols decline is the emergence of Clemson and Kirby Smart locking down Georgia. UT used to raid both states for top players in the 90’s.
